Why Adobe Photoshop On-Device AI Processing Matters
AI has become central to modern creative software, powering features like object selection, generative fills, background removal, and image enhancement. However, cloud-based AI processing can sometimes introduce delays, internet dependency, or workflow interruptions.
By enabling more AI operations directly on local devices, Adobe aims to provide creators with a more seamless editing experience. On-device AI can also improve privacy and responsiveness since files may not need to be constantly uploaded for processing.
This shift reflects a broader industry trend where software companies are optimizing AI experiences for modern hardware with dedicated AI acceleration capabilities.
